DIY Chain Tassel Earrings with Blue Glass Beads and White Glass Beads



Hi, dear friends, wanna make some earrings by yourself? Today, I’ll share a pair of chain tassel earrings with glass beads with you. It’s a piece of cake to make the earrings. Just follow me to see HOW~ 

Jewelry making supplies in DIY the tassel earrings with glass beads:
8x6mm Crystal Abacus Glass Beads
Light Blue Faceted Drop Glass Beads
Golden Jump Rings
Golden Eyepins
Golden Headpins
Golden Rhinestone Cup Chains
Golden Earring Hooks
0.5mm Golden Copper Wire
Needle Nose Plier
Round Nose Plier
Diagonal Plier
Instructions on how to make the tassel earrings with glass beads:  
Firstly, cut 4 rhinestone chains and wrap them with copper wire. Then, add a golden eyepin;
Secondly, combine a glue glass bead with a headpin and twist the other end of the headpin into a hoop;
Thirdly, repeat the above step to make more five more blue bead patterns;  
Fourthly, combine a crystal glass bead with a golden eyepin and twist the other end of the eyepin into a hoop;
Fifthly, combine the 6 blue glass beads, the crystal glass bead and golden chains together through a jump ring; 
Sixthly, add an earring hook;
Lastly, make the other pair of tassel earrings with glass beads.
